18. Shift Lever Indicator
The Shift Lever Indicator is self-contained within the
instrument cluster. It displays the gear position of the
automatic transmission.

NOTE:

In vehicles with 4.7L or 5.7L engines, the highest

available transmission gear is displayed in the lower

right corner of the Electronic Vehicle Information Center
(EVIC) whenever the Electronic Range Select (ERS) fea-
ture is active. Use the +/- selector on the shift lever to
activate ERS.

19. Low Fuel Light

When the fuel level reaches approximately 3.0 gal
(11.0 L) this light will turn on, and remain on until
fuel is added.

For vehicles equipped with a premium cluster this indi-
cator will display in the Electronic Vehicle Information
Center (EVIC). Refer to ”Electronic Vehicle Information
Center (EVIC) — If Equipped” in this section for more
information.

20. High Beam Indicator

This indicator shows that headlights are on high
beam. Push the multifunction lever forward to

switch the headlights to high beam, and pull toward
yourself (normal position) to return to low beam.
